Extraordinarily Transparent Hospitals Striving for Safe and Reliable Care
We are looking to highlight exemplary hospitals that understand the value of transparency. You can be designated as HRO Champion (High Reliability Organization Champion) by reporting your adverse events and near-miss events once per year.
HRO Champions are announced every month. You can submit your data anytime throughout the year using your most recent reporting period. You will need to return annually to continue to be recognized as an HRO Champion every year.

How to Become an HRO Champion
- Make a commitment to ZERO
- From your commitment portal on the PSMF’s community website, submit the following data annually:
- Total number of adverse events
- Total number of near misses
- Total adjusted patient days
- Your organization’s demographic and census data
